Cyclolobidae: Goniatitid Ammonoidea belonging to the Cycloloboidea with thickly discoidal to subglobular shells with a small but open umbilicus and ammonitic sutures with numerous lobes that have subparallel sides.

The Cyclolobidae is one of three families of the Superfamily Cyclolobaceae; an extinct group of ammonoid cephalopods from the Late Paleozoic.
